The "Error loading jvmdll" is a Java-related error that occurs when Surpac is unable to load the Java Virtual Machine (JVM) dynamic link library (DLL). This error typically occurs when the software is launched or when a user attempts to access a Java-based feature within Surpac.

If you are running Dassault Systèmes Geovia Surpac 2021 and suddenly encounter the message , you are not alone. This is a common initialization failure. It happens when Surpac cannot find or load the Java Virtual Machine (JVM) dynamic link library ( jvm.dll ). Because Surpac relies heavily on Java for its user interface components, macros, and plugins, this error will prevent the software from launching entirely.
